    Choosing the Right Decorations

    When it comes to decorating for Halloween, there are many options available, but not all of them are created equal. Some decorations, such as plastic capes and bin liners, can be used to create a spooky atmosphere, but they should be used with caution. Here are some tips to keep in mind:

  • Avoid using plastic capes and bin liners that are prone to catching fire or getting tangled in electrical cords. Opt for battery-operated lights instead of candles, which can be a fire hazard. Consider using LED lights or fairy lights, which are energy-efficient and produce minimal heat. ### Creating a Spooky Ambiance*

  • Costume Safety

    When it comes to costumes, safety should always be the top priority. Opt for costumes made from flame-resistant materials, such as polyester or nylon.

    In an emergency, cool any burns with large amounts of water and seek urgent medical assistance.
